Why does Kyrgyzstan lack technology research and development?
Technology research and development is almost non-existent in Kyrgyzstan: the main reasons for this are a lack of funding (state funding of research institutes under the National Academy of Science is insufficient) and the country’s small market. How many geothermal sources are there in Kyrgyzstan?
Kyrgyzstan has more than 30 geothermal sources, but only some of them are used, and then only in sanatoriums and resorts (e.g. Issyk-Ata and Teplye Klyuchi) due to their low capacity.
